In the same way, let your light shine before men, that they may see your good deeds and praise your Father in heaven. Matthew 5:16 NIV
Our four children are grown. Two are married and our baby daughter will be getting married this summer. My husband and I have spent the past two years adjusting to our "Empty Nest Syndrome."
When the children were at home, their father and I were constantly reminding them to turn off the lights whenever they left a room. Today I realized that we were wrong. Our prayer is that each one of them will keep the "lights" burning brightly in every room of life.
Let my life be a light shining out through the night.
May I help struggling ones to the fold.
Spreading cheer everywhere to the sad and alone.
May my life be a light to some soul.
Thank you, Lord, for our children. We pray that the Light of the World would shine brightly in and through them. Amen
